Re: Please Help ! Truck driver needs LMO/LMIA
No I havent heard anything like that.There is a 30% cap on foreign workers in companies and that will reduce to 20% in july 2015 and 10% in july 2016,maybe there some confusion.

Re: Please Help ! Truck driver needs LMO/LMIA
There are no LMIA's available ... Anywhere !!!
It doesn't work that way anymore ... A company has to apply to CIC for an LMIA and each case is assessed on a case by case basis at that time. Ring CIC ... they will tell you this themselves directly. There are no longer open LMO's for companies it's complete non-sense to say companies have LMIA's.
